Output 44966e1ac3d35fb2d8984be910293ca9c72431c6acfd67bcfb3c5f02bf556e92:40

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 362566e8c99a7a03271a6fb5c8a2784b50c1985d1474f6112883efffca6e822b
address
bc1pxcjkd6xfnfaqxfc6d76u3gncfdgvrxzaz360vyfgs0hlljnwsg4syxqp0m
transaction
44966e1ac3d35fb2d8984be910293ca9c72431c6acfd67bcfb3c5f02bf556e92
spent
true